Structure for Writing a Sample Letter for Inventory Discrepancy

When it comes to handling inventory discrepancies, a clear and polite letter can go a long way. Whether you’re addressing a missing item, a stock count error, or a shipping issue, the structure of your letter is essential. Let’s break down the best way to craft this letter to make sure you communicate effectively and get the results you need.

1. Start with a Clear Subject Line

Your subject line should be straightforward. This helps the recipient understand the purpose of your letter right away. Here are a couple of examples:

  • Subject: Inventory Discrepancy Inquiry
  • Subject: Request for Review of Stock Count

2. Use a Friendly Greeting

Next, greet the recipient in a friendly yet professional manner. If you know their name, use it! Here’s how you can start:

  • Dear [Recipient’s Name],
  • Hello [Team/Department Name],

3. Clearly State the Purpose

Get to the point quickly! In the first paragraph, mention why you’re writing. Below is an example sentence:

I’m reaching out to discuss a discrepancy I found in our recent inventory audit.

4. Provide Details of the Discrepancy

In the following paragraphs, dive into the details. You can use a table for clarity. Here’s one way to present it:

Item Description Expected Quantity Actual Quantity Difference
Item A 100 90 -10
Item B 200 220 +20

Be sure to include:

  • Specific item names or codes.
  • The expected vs. actual counts.
  • Any relevant purchase order numbers or dates.

5. Explain the Impact

Help them understand why this discrepancy matters. A simple explanation can go a long way:

This mismatch can lead to issues like stocking errors and customer dissatisfaction. Addressing it promptly will help us maintain accuracy in our inventory records.

6. Request Action

Be clear about what you’d like them to do next. You might say something like:

  • Please investigate this matter and let me know your findings.
  • It would be great to have a resolution by [specific date].

7. End with a Thank You

Wrap up your letter on a positive note. A simple thank you can build goodwill:

Thanks for looking into this issue. I appreciate your help in resolving it!

8. Professional Closing

Finally, don’t forget to close with a friendly yet professional sign-off:

  • Sincerely,
  • Best regards,

And then include your name, position, and any relevant contact information below.

By following this structure, you’ll create a well-organized letter that will effectively communicate your concerns regarding the inventory discrepancy. Happy writing!

Understanding Inventory Discrepancy Letters

What are the essential components of a letter addressing inventory discrepancies?

A letter addressing inventory discrepancies typically contains three essential components: a clear subject line, detailed explanation, and a proposed resolution. The subject line indicates the purpose, such as “Inventory Discrepancy Notification.” The detailed explanation outlines the specific discrepancies observed, including the affected items, quantities, and dates of the inventory assessment. Lastly, the proposed resolution suggests corrective actions, such as adjustments to inventory records or a request for further investigation, providing a pathway for resolving the issue effectively.

The Importance of Accurate Inventory Records

Why is it crucial to address inventory discrepancies promptly?

Addressing inventory discrepancies promptly is crucial for several reasons: it maintains accurate financial reporting, ensures operational efficiency, and preserves customer trust. Accurate financial reporting is essential for assessing business health and making informed decisions. Operational efficiency is affected by discrepancies, as they can lead to stockouts or overstock situations. Preserving customer trust is vital, as inconsistencies in inventory can result in order fulfillment issues. Timely communication about discrepancies mitigates risks and fosters a culture of accountability within the organization.

Best Practices for Managing Inventory Discrepancies

How can businesses prevent inventory discrepancies from occurring?

Businesses can prevent inventory discrepancies by implementing several best practices: regular inventory audits, accurate record-keeping, and employee training. Regular inventory audits help identify discrepancies early, allowing for prompt correction. Accurate record-keeping, including precise tracking of purchases and sales, minimizes human errors contributing to discrepancies. Employee training ensures that staff understands inventory management processes, reducing operational mistakes. These practices create a comprehensive approach to maintaining accurate inventory levels and preventing future discrepancies.
